Output 1858dac590f453ada1f3322be3d82be638a1841b6fc355a43c2c0ec7d7e0c435:0

value
782580
script pubkey
OP_0 OP_PUSHBYTES_20 ab13b55527799ab3aefec06babc481e0abfb6794
address
bc1q4vfm24f80xdt8th7cp46h3ypuz4lkeu570mgpd
transaction
1858dac590f453ada1f3322be3d82be638a1841b6fc355a43c2c0ec7d7e0c435
confirmations
328552
spent
true